    Diffusion is the process by which a particular phenomenon --- such as a contagious disease‚ a technological innovation or even an idea --- is spread from person to person over a period of space and time. One method of diffusion is known as expansion diffusion‚ which is broken down into three distinct types.     A summary of Diffusion of Innovations Les Robinson Fully revised and rewritten Jan 2009 Diffusion of Innovations seeks to explain how innovations are taken up in a population. An innovation is an idea‚ behaviour‚ or object that is perceived as new by its audience. Diffusion of Innovations offers three valuable insights into the process of social change: - What qualities make an innovation spread successfully. - The importance of peer-peer conversations and peer networks.
